  1. Ethereum (ETH) 

Ethereum, as the original smart contract blockchain, has maintained its position as a prominent player in the blockchain space. 

Ethereum is a key player in Web 3.0, powering many DApps and DeFi platforms. It recently upgraded to a more efficient consensus system called proof-of-stake, a significant step forward. 

This transformation ensured Ethereum’s continued popularity among users and developers.

Furthermore, Ethereum has emerged as a hub for leading NFT marketplaces, as exemplified by platforms like OpenSea. OpenSea hosts the renowned Bored Ape Yacht Club collection (BAYC) of NFT tokens.

  1. Polkadot (DOT) 

Polkadot aims to break down silos between blockchains, enabling them to communicate seamlessly. 

Its parachain technology allows various networks to share information, fostering interoperability. 

DOT holds promise in a Web 3.0 world where cross-chain integration is crucial for decentralized applications.

  1. Cardano (ADA)

Cardano focuses on sustainability and scalability. With a robust research-driven approach, it aims to create a blockchain platform that’s energy-efficient and capable of handling a wide array of dApps. 

ADA is well-regarded for its commitment to environmentally friendly blockchain solutions.

  1. Solana (SOL)

Solana stands out for its rapid transaction speeds and low fees, making it an attractive platform for dApps and DeFi projects. Its unique consensus mechanism, Proof of History (PoH), ensures high throughput and scalability. 

As Web 3.0 demands faster and more efficient networks, SOL’s potential for growth is substantial.

  1. Filecoin (FIL)

Filecoin addresses the need for decentralized data storage in the Web 3.0 era. Users can rent out their excess storage space and earn FIL tokens. 

This incentive-based model disrupts traditional cloud storage providers and aligns with the decentralized ethos of Web 3.0.

  1. Chainlink (LINK)

Chainlink plays a vital role in bridging real-world data with blockchain applications. Oracles like LINK ensure the reliability of data inputs for smart contracts. 

As the demand for accurate and tamper-proof information rises in Web 3.0, Chainlink’s services become increasingly indispensable.

  1. Tezos (XTZ)

Tezos combines smart contract functionality with on-chain governance. Its unique approach allows token holders to propose and vote on protocol upgrades. 

This democratized decision-making process aligns with the decentralized nature of Web 3.0 and positions XTZ as a promising investment.

  1. Avalanche (AVAX)

Avalanche focuses on creating custom blockchains optimized for scalability and performance. Its flexibility makes it suitable for various applications, from DeFi to gaming. 

AVAX’s innovative approach to consensus and subnets positions it as a contender in the Web 3.0 landscape.

  1. Flow (FLOW)

Flow is the blockchain behind some of the most popular NFT marketplaces and collectibles. Its architecture is designed to handle high volumes of NFT transactions efficiently. 

With the NFT market booming in Web 3.0, FLOW’s role in powering this ecosystem is significant.

  1. The Graph (GRT)

The Graph provides indexing and querying services for blockchain data, enabling developers to access information efficiently. 

As Web 3.0 applications rely on real-time and historical data, GRT’s infrastructure is instrumental. It has gained attention for powering DeFi, dApps, and more.
